Transaction 93adae3fd80b79d666de476a63032a653f36e041abd805634d587fe943314b78

1 Input
2 Outputs
  • 93adae3fd80b79d666de476a63032a653f36e041abd805634d587fe943314b78:0
  • value  248387
    address  1LUT4NdEZVkhbBmyZzPQG5pESa3XAs7qks
  • 93adae3fd80b79d666de476a63032a653f36e041abd805634d587fe943314b78:1
  • value  12428925
    address  3QNuTgFHbbYFxB5ugfAuU2ydjY9WP5prxK